Early A Throttle Pedal Assy.

When I converted to cable throttle in my 63 Valiant, I couldn't use the 64-6 V8 A body throttle setup because the 63 has a different firewall and the firewall wiring junction was in the way. With very little modification - just a bit of trimming and drilling a hole or two - I installed a swing pedal setup from a later A body (71 Duster I think). But, to make it look original from above, I cut off the swing pedal and welded a spoon from a V8 64-6 A body to it, and used the 64-6 V8 floor pedal. Here's a couple of pix. First one shows the setup before I replaced the firewall pad and mostly covered it up, with the pedal bent back so you can see the welded on spoon; second one shows it with everything in place. Did it all by eyeball, just a matter of making sure you have full pedal travel and that the angles are correct. Hate a sideways looking pedal that I've seen in many a street rod.
